Understanding PVC Welding Rods Applications, Benefits, and Considerations


Polyvinyl chloride (PVC) is a synthetic plastic polymer that is widely used in construction, automotive, healthcare, and various industries due to its durability, lightweight nature, and versatility. One of the essential components that facilitate the joining or repairing of PVC materials is the PVC welding rod. This article delves into what PVC welding rods are, their applications, benefits, and important considerations when using them.


What are PVC Welding Rods?


PVC welding rods are extruded materials made from the same base polymer as PVC. They are used primarily for welding and fabrication processes involving PVC sheets and pipes. These rods come in various diameters and lengths and are typically sold in bundles. When heated to a specific temperature, the welding rod can fuse with the PVC substrate, creating a strong and durable bond.


Applications of PVC Welding Rods


PVC welding rods find extensive use in various industries scenarios, including


1. Construction and Fabrication In the construction sector, PVC welding rods are employed in the assembly of PVC structures such as window frames, doors, and plumbing systems. The rods provide a reliable method for joining materials, ensuring that structures are both functional and visually appealing.


2. Repair Work One of the most practical applications of PVC welding rods lies in repairing damaged PVC items such as pipes, tanks, and sheets. When a PVC product is cracked or broken, weld repair using PVC rods can restore its integrity and functionality.


3. Signage Production The advertising and signage industry utilizes PVC welding rods to create custom signs. The rods enable the joining of PVC sheets, enhancing the durability and weather resistance of outdoor signage.


4. Aquaculture and Agriculture PVC is used in various agricultural applications, including building greenhouses and aquaculture tanks. Welding rods ensure the integrity of these structures, providing leak-proof and stable solutions.


Benefits of PVC Welding Rods


1. Strong Bonds PVC welding rods provide robust joints that are resistant to impact, chemicals, and weathering, essential for applications in harsh environments.

2. Ease of Use Welding with PVC rods can be accomplished with relatively straightforward equipment and techniques, making it accessible for both professional fabricators and DIY enthusiasts.


3. Cost-Effective Compared to other plastic welding methods and materials, PVC welding rods are relatively inexpensive, offering an economical solution for joining PVC materials.


4. Versatility Available in various thicknesses and flexibility, PVC welding rods can be tailored to meet the specific needs of a project, whether a lightweight joint or a more robust connection is required.


Considerations When Using PVC Welding Rods


While PVC welding rods offer many benefits, certain factors should be taken into account for optimal results


1. Temperature Control It is critical to maintain the appropriate welding temperatures to ensure the effective fusion of the PVC components without burning or deforming them. Temperature control devices and techniques should be employed for consistent results.


2. Surface Preparation The surfaces to be welded should be clean and free of contaminants for the best adhesion. Proper preparation enhances the quality of the final joint.


3. Compatibility Always ensure that the type of PVC welding rod used is compatible with the base materials being joined. Different formulations of PVC may require specific welding rods to achieve the best results.


4. Safety Precautions As with any welding process, it is essential to follow safety guidelines. Proper ventilation, protective gear, and adherence to safety protocols can minimize risks associated with heat and fumes.
